United Nations Libya Mission Unveils Plan to End Political Deadlock, Pave Way for National Elections
Description

Stephanie Koury, Deputy Special Representative for Political Affairs in the United Nations Support Mission in Libya (UNSMIL), congratulated the Libyan people on successfully electing 426 representatives in 58 municipalities across the country on 16 November. 

Municipal elections for a second group of 60 municipalities are set to start next month. The elections are taking place against intense political polarization, marked by the presence of parallel Governments. Ms. Khoury pointed to divisions over the leadership of the High Council of State as well as the crisis over the leadership of the Central Bank. Her Mission has presented a plan for an inclusive political initiative to overcome the current deadlock, she said, adding that this process aims to preserve stability on the ground and strengthen institutions while including Libyan political forces and cultural components.
